About: TARA Mind is raising the standard of mental health care by enabling safe and affordable access to psychedelic-assisted therapy. We are building the premium network of independent mental healthcare professionals that employs a holistic therapeutic support model encompassing proper preparation and integration as well as evidence-based measurement protocols.
Our platform is focused on expanding access to proven psychedelic-assisted therapies to help those with treatment-resistant mental health conditions that have not responded to traditional models of care. We are committed to eliminating consumer barriers to affordable care by offering TARA Mind’s provider network as a covered employee benefit through employer health plans.
TARA Mind is a Public Benefit Corporation that is led by veteran Navy SEAL and Founder of VETS Inc., Marcus Capone, and is backed by Red Cell Partners, an incubation firm building and investing in scalable technology-led companies that are bringing revolutionary advancements to market in the healthcare industry.
Job Overview: The Business Operations Analyst will be responsible for managing a variety of strategic and operational functions across finance, product, marketing, implementation, and team coordination. This role will act as a central point of contact for cross-functional teams, including senior leadership, and will be critical in ensuring smooth execution of key business processes. The ideal candidate will be highly organized, adaptable, and skilled in managing multiple projects in a fast-paced environment.
Key Responsibilities
Product Operations:
- Own and maintain the product roadmap for the week, month, and quarter.
- Track the status of current product features under development.
- Manage the intake process for adding new features to the product roadmap.
Team Coordination/Alignment and Project Management:
- Maintain and manage the Sync Matrix, ensuring smooth cross-functional task management and follow-up.
- Facilitate weekly team stand-ups and calls.
- Organize and maintain TARA Minds' filing system in the Drive.
- Coordinate RFPs and bids from customers, ensuring smooth cross-departmental collaboration.
- Assist in the identification and scaling of best practices for sales operations.
- Serve as the project manager for the implementation of new companies, scheduling next steps, and overseeing contract/execution processes via DocuSign.
- Support enterprise-wide coordination (TARA, Red Cell Partners, etc.) across departments and teams.
Finance & Investor Relations:
- Manage expense reports and coordinate with our Venture Capital firm, Red Cell Partners (RCP) for approval.
- Distribute quarterly financials to investors and complete Satori/Investor Quarterly Questionnaire.
- Schedule and coordinate Board of Directors (BoD) meetings with members and manage logistics in collaboration with Red Cell Partners.
- Process invoices and manage Bill.com transactions.
- Oversee Amex transactions in coordination with Red Cell Partners.
- Manage insurance policies and renewals.
Enterprise Events & Conferences:
- Handle travel and registration logistics for conferences and webinars.
- Oversee enterprise webinar logistics (Zoom links, registration pages).
Marketing:
- Maintain an up-to-date folder of current decks and one-pagers.
- Follow up with employer interest form submissions.
Qualifications:
- Strong experience in business operations, project management, or similar roles, with a focus on cross-functional coordination.
- Strong proficiency in tools such as JIRA (ninja-level expertise preferred), Hubspot, Zoom, and other enterprise software.
- Experience in product and clinical operations, with a good understanding of TARA’s product and services. – Bonus qualification
- Highly organized and capable of managing multiple high-priority tasks simultaneously.
- Proven ability to work effectively in a fast-paced, dynamic environment and adapt to changing priorities.
- Must be able to work East Coast hours and have flexibility to work when needed
This is a 1099 position with the goal of converting to a W2.
Compensation: $9,000-$11,000/month
